Residential Washing

Your home’s exterior needs a regular maintenance, including your home’s siding, gutters, driveway, and decks. If your home’s beautiful exterior is cared for, it will not only increase the look and the value of your home, but it will lengthen its life and you will avoid paying for major repairs in the future.

Power washing your home’s siding and paint doesn’t only help the look of your home, but it also prevents numerous problems that could occur before and after Power Washotherwise. Mold easily takes advantage of the shaded side of you house. Your paint job won’t last long once mildew and mold decide to take residence. Mold will literally eat away at your siding. Not only could it damage your home, but also your health. Left unattended, mold causes a variety of health problems.

Your deck needs serious attention. Open to all the elements, your deck is constantly being bombarded by the debilitating affects of the sun and the rain. Pressure washing helps clear the wood of decaying mildew and grime that could undermine the strength of the wood. Most importantly, pressure washing helps sealant set into the wood efficiently. Your wooden fence would need similar maintenance.

The driveway, sidewalk, and brick patio all need maintenance. Pressure or power washing can strip driveways and garage floors of oil and grease. Prevent a fall by power washing the mildew and grime off your sidewalk or brick patio. But the main reason to power clean your driveways and sidewalks is to prevent cracking. Moss can actually leave small impressions in your driveway or sidewalk, and eventually water and the changing temperature can aggravate the damage into a significant crack.

Gutters must be cleaned out to prevent structural problems. Gutters are designed to keep water away from your home. But if the gutters are left unattended, they will become clogged and leak. This excess water collects around the house and whittles cracks into your foundation. Clean them, it saves thousands of dollars. You could clean your gutters traditionally, or pressure washing helps make the job easier.
